The XC6SLX25-L1FTG256I has a total of 256 pins, each serving a specific purpose. The pin configuration includes power supply pins, ground pins, configuration pins, input/output pins, clock pins, and dedicated pins for various functionalities.
The XC6SLX25-L1FTG256I is based on FPGA technology, which allows users to program the device according to their specific requirements. The device consists of configurable logic cells interconnected through programmable routing resources. These logic cells can be programmed to implement custom logic functions, enabling the device to perform a wide range of tasks.
The XC6SLX25-L1FTG256I finds applications in various fields, including: 1. Telecommunications: Used in network routers and switches for high-speed data processing. 2. Industrial Automation: Employed in control systems for real-time monitoring and control. 3. Automotive: Integrated into automotive electronics for advanced driver assistance systems (ADAS) and infotainment. 4. Aerospace: Utilized in avionics systems for reliable and efficient data processing. 5. Medical Devices: Incorporated into medical equipment for signal processing and control.
While the XC6SLX25-L1FTG256I offers a unique combination of features, there are alternative models available from other manufacturers that offer similar capabilities. Some notable alternatives include: - Altera Cyclone IV EP4CE22F17C6N - Lattice Semiconductor iCE40UP5K-SG48I - Microchip Technology PolarFire MPF300TS-1FCG1152I
These alternative models provide comparable performance and functionality, allowing designers to choose the most suitable option for their specific application.
Word count: 410 words
Sure! Here are 10 common questions and answers related to the application of XC6SLX25-L1FTG256I in technical solutions:
Q1: What is XC6SLX25-L1FTG256I? A1: XC6SLX25-L1FTG256I is a field-programmable gate array (FPGA) manufactured by Xilinx. It belongs to the Spartan-6 family and has 25,000 logic cells.
Q2: What are the typical applications of XC6SLX25-L1FTG256I? A2: XC6SLX25-L1FTG256I is commonly used in various technical solutions such as industrial automation, telecommunications, automotive electronics, medical devices, and aerospace systems.
Q3: What are the key features of XC6SLX25-L1FTG256I? A3: Some key features of XC6SLX25-L1FTG256I include low power consumption, high-performance logic fabric, integrated memory blocks, DSP slices, and support for various I/O standards.
Q4: How can XC6SLX25-L1FTG256I be programmed? A4: XC6SLX25-L1FTG256I can be programmed using Xilinx's Vivado Design Suite or ISE Design Suite software tools. These tools allow users to design, simulate, and program the FPGA.
Q5: What is the maximum operating frequency of XC6SLX25-L1FTG256I? A5: The maximum operating frequency of XC6SLX25-L1FTG256I depends on the specific design and implementation. However, it can typically achieve frequencies up to several hundred megahertz.
Q6: Can XC6SLX25-L1FTG256I interface with other components or devices? A6: Yes, XC6SLX25-L1FTG256I supports various I/O standards such as LVCMOS, LVTTL, LVDS, and differential signaling. It can interface with other components or devices using these standards.
Q7: What are the power requirements for XC6SLX25-L1FTG256I? A7: The power requirements for XC6SLX25-L1FTG256I depend on the specific design and implementation. It typically operates at a voltage of 1.2V and requires additional voltages for I/O banks.
Q8: Can XC6SLX25-L1FTG256I be used in safety-critical applications? A8: Yes, XC6SLX25-L1FTG256I can be used in safety-critical applications. It offers features like built-in error detection and correction mechanisms, making it suitable for such applications.
Q9: Is XC6SLX25-L1FTG256I suitable for high-speed data processing? A9: Yes, XC6SLX25-L1FTG256I is suitable for high-speed data processing. It has dedicated DSP slices that can perform complex mathematical operations efficiently.
Q10: Can XC6SLX25-L1FTG256I be reprogrammed multiple times? A10: Yes, XC6SLX25-L1FTG256I is a field-programmable device, which means it can be reprogrammed multiple times to implement different designs or functionalities.
Please note that the answers provided here are general and may vary depending on specific design requirements and implementation details.